> On Monday 03 February 2003 22:12, Jessica Blank wrote:
> > The latest PHP4 (php-4.3.0) WILL NOT work with 7.3.1, since it (PHP)
> > expects there to be libpq.so.2, whereas 7.3.1 only provides libpq.so.3
> > ...
>
> Recompile PHP, and it will work. If you got it as an RPM, get the source
> (src.rpm) RPM and issue a 'rpmbuild --rebuild php....src.rpm' (substitute the
> version and other information for the dots above...).
